Calculate the total head loss for water (25°C) flowing at 100 m3/hr as shown in the following figure. The total flow length is 250 meters and the pipe is 15-cm diameter cast iron pipe. Assume the water enters the pipe through an abrupt (sharp edged) opening, the two gate valves are wide open, the check valve is a swing type and is fully open, the bends are 90 elbows, and flow exits the pipe to a reservoir.
